Healthcare Policy Intelligence Assistant
Turning Complex Clinical Policies into Actionable Information
Clinical and medical policy documents often span dozens of pages, containing detailed clinical criteria, documentation requirements, coverage limitations, and regulatory language. While these documents are essential, finding the information needed to support a particular workflow can be time-consuming for clinicians, utilization management teams, analysts, and product teams.
This project explores how generative AI can transform lengthy policy documents into structured, easy-to-understand summaries without replacing the need for human clinical judgment. Rather than producing a generic summary, the assistant organizes information into sections that are immediately useful within healthcare workflows.
The Problem
Healthcare professionals rarely need an entire policy document. They need answers to specific questions.
What services are covered?
What clinical criteria must be met?
What documentation is required?
What exclusions exist?
What information is still unclear?
Traditional document search often requires reading dozens of pages to locate those answers.

AI Product Design
Rather than generating a free-form summary, the assistant transforms policy documents into a structured output tailored to healthcare workflows.
The generated summary includes sections such as:
Executive Summary
Covered Services
Clinical Criteria
Documentation Requirements
Exclusions
Operational Considerations
Questions Requiring SME Review
This approach emphasizes consistency and usability rather than simply shortening the document.
